The Hoco US07 General Pure Copper Flat RJ45 Cat6 5M Black network cable is a Category 6 Ethernet lead designed for reliable wired connections in home and office environments. Constructed with pure copper conductors and terminated with RJ45 plugs, the 5-metre flat cable supports standard Gigabit Ethernet performance and is optimized for easy routing along walls and under carpets where space is limited.
Pure copper conductors provide low resistance and stable signal transmission for sustained data throughput. The flat cable profile reduces bulk and simplifies installation in narrow spaces, while robust RJ45 connectors ensure consistent contact and a secure fit. The cable’s 5-metre length offers a balance between reach and tidy cable management, and its Cat6 rating makes it suitable for networks demanding up to 1 Gbps speeds.
Uncoil the flat cable and align the RJ45 connectors with the Ethernet ports on your devices. Insert each connector until the locking tab clicks into place. Route the flat cable along walls, under carpets, or through cable channels as needed, taking advantage of its slim profile to minimize visibility and tripping hazards. To disconnect, depress the connector tab and gently pull the plug from the port to avoid stressing the cable or connector.
For optimal performance, avoid sharply bending or repeatedly folding the flat cable at the same point; gentle curves are preferable. Keep the cable away from strong electromagnetic sources such as unshielded power transformers or large motors to reduce potential interference. When laying permanent runs, ensure connectors are fully seated and protected from moisture and excessive tensile stress.
